817 Classon Avenue is a six story, 19 residence condominium completed in Crown Heights in 2026. Private outdoor space shapes much of the residential program, with most homes opening to gardens, balconies, or roof decks. Its burnished clay brick façade is organized by oversized windows, projecting steel lintels, and glass balcony railings.
Apartments have ceilings above 10 feet, casement windows, oversized glass doors, and wide plank white oak floors. Dual east and west exposures recur, while several east facing residences look toward the Brooklyn skyline. Ground floor homes extend to private gardens or patios, and upper floor plans often place balconies directly off the main living area. Multi zoned central heating and cooling and in-unit laundry are standard.
The building has a fitness center, rooftop terrace, resident storage, bike room, mail room, and intercom. Pets are permitted.
The building is on Classon Avenue between Sterling Place and Lincoln Place, one block from Eastern Parkway. The Brooklyn Museum and Brooklyn Botanic Garden anchor the surrounding cultural district, with Prospect Park and the Brooklyn Public Library farther west. The 2, 3, and 4 trains stop at the Brooklyn Museum station on Eastern Parkway.
